1998 Ford Bronco Recalls

No recalls on record Updated July 2026

No NHTSA recalls on record for the 1998 Ford Bronco. That means NHTSA has no open safety campaign for this vehicle — it does not guarantee the absence of problems. Owners have filed 2 complaints with NHTSA, most often about the air bags. Last updated July 5, 2026.

What owners report

Verbatim reports filed with NHTSA, lightly edited for readability and with personal information removed.

“Airbag light came off and on. Then air bag exploded, and driver sustained back and neck injuries. *ak”

AIR BAGS:FRONTAL · reported 1999-06-11

“The location of the rearview mirror is too low, obstructing the view on the right side of traffic which may cause an accident. Please provide further information. *ak”

VISIBILITY:REARVIEW MIRRORS/DEVICES:INTERIOR · reported 1998-06-01
